Directions:
1
Cut bear meat into bite size pieces.
2
Mix all the ingredients together and put into a plastic zip lock bag or glass bowl with lid.
3
Add bear meat and place in fridge for several hours turning to coat as needed.
4
Soak skewers in water for an hour and thread bear meat onto skewers along with any veggies you may want or the bear meat alone.
5
I did mine with bear, pearl onions and green peppers.
6
Grille to your preference of doneness.
